Christie Albert Macaluso (born June 12, 1945) is an American Catholic prelate who served as auxiliary bishop of the Archdiocese of Hartford from 1997 to 2017.
[2] He was consecrated on June 10, 1997, by Archbishop Daniel Cronin, with bishops Paul Loverde and Peter A. Rosazza serving as co-consecrators.
[2] Macaluso selected as his episcopal motto: "Veritas Liberabit Vos", meaning "The Truth Will Set You Free" (John 8:32).
[1] As an auxiliary bishop, Macaluso served as vicar general of the archdiocese and moderator of the curia.
[1] Pope Francis accepted Macaluso's letter of resignation as auxiliary bishop of Hartford on December 15, 2017.
